.sv2-auth-hero{background:radial-gradient(ellipse 80% 60% at 20% 50%,#3e1cb0 0,transparent 70%),radial-gradient(ellipse 50% 80% at 80% 20%,#280e8c 0,transparent 60%),radial-gradient(ellipse 60% 50% at 60% 90%,#1a0660 0,transparent 50%),linear-gradient(135deg,#07021a,#280e8c 35%,#3e1cb0 60%,#280e8c 80%,#07021a)}.sv2-auth-orb{position:absolute;border-radius:50%;will-change:transform}.sv2-auth-orb-1{background:rgba(40,14,140,.25);animation:sv2-auth-orb1 20s ease-in-out infinite}.sv2-auth-orb-2{background:rgba(236,242,48,.08);animation:sv2-auth-orb2 25s ease-in-out infinite}.sv2-auth-orb-3{background:rgba(232,228,244,.06);animation:sv2-auth-orb3 28s ease-in-out infinite}.sv2-auth-orb-v1{background:radial-gradient(circle,rgba(40,14,140,.3) 0,transparent 70%);filter:blur(80px);animation:sv2-auth-orb1 22s ease-in-out infinite}.sv2-auth-orb-v2{background:radial-gradient(circle,rgba(40,14,140,.22) 0,transparent 70%);filter:blur(100px);animation:sv2-auth-orb-onb2 28s ease-in-out infinite}.sv2-auth-orb-v3{background:radial-gradient(circle,rgba(236,242,48,.1) 0,transparent 70%);filter:blur(60px);animation:sv2-auth-orb-onb3 18s ease-in-out infinite}@keyframes sv2-auth-orb1{0%,to{transform:translate(0) scale(1)}25%{transform:translate(40px,-30px) scale(1.08)}50%{transform:translate(-20px,40px) scale(.95)}75%{transform:translate(30px,20px) scale(1.04)}}@keyframes sv2-auth-orb2{0%,to{transform:translate(0) scale(1)}33%{transform:translate(-35px,35px) scale(1.06)}66%{transform:translate(25px,-25px) scale(.96)}}@keyframes sv2-auth-orb3{0%,to{transform:translate(0) scale(1)}50%{transform:translate(30px,-40px) scale(1.1)}}@keyframes sv2-auth-orb-onb2{0%,to{transform:translate(0) scale(1)}50%{transform:translate(-8%,-10%) scale(1.12)}}@keyframes sv2-auth-orb-onb3{0%,to{transform:translate(0) scale(1)}33%{transform:translate(12%,-8%) scale(1.05)}66%{transform:translate(-6%,10%) scale(.92)}}.sv2-auth-card{box-shadow:0 1px 0 rgba(40,14,140,.04),0 8px 32px rgba(40,14,140,.06);transition:box-shadow .3s cubic-bezier(.22,1,.36,1)}.sv2-auth-card:hover{box-shadow:0 1px 0 rgba(40,14,140,.04),0 12px 40px rgba(40,14,140,.09)}.sv2-auth-glass{background:rgba(255,255,255,.04);backdrop-filter:blur(40px);-webkit-backdrop-filter:blur(40px);border:1px solid rgba(255,255,255,.06);box-shadow:0 8px 32px -8px rgba(0,0,0,.4),0 0 0 1px rgba(40,14,140,.06),inset 0 1px 0 rgba(255,255,255,.04)}@keyframes sv2-auth-form-in{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}@keyframes sv2-auth-panel-in{0%{opacity:0;transform:translateX(-16px)}to{opacity:1;transform:translateX(0)}}@keyframes sv2-auth-panel-in-right{0%{opacity:0;transform:translateX(16px)}to{opacity:1;transform:translateX(0)}}@keyframes sv2-auth-reveal{0%{opacity:0;transform:translateY(28px)}to{opacity:1;transform:translateY(0)}}.sv2-auth-form-enter{animation:sv2-auth-form-in .6s cubic-bezier(.22,1,.36,1) forwards}.sv2-auth-panel-enter{animation:sv2-auth-panel-in .7s cubic-bezier(.22,1,.36,1) forwards}.sv2-auth-panel-enter-right{animation:sv2-auth-panel-in-right .7s cubic-bezier(.22,1,.36,1) forwards}.sv2-auth-reveal{opacity:0;transform:translateY(28px);animation:sv2-auth-reveal .8s cubic-bezier(.16,1,.3,1) forwards}.sv2-auth-delay-1{animation-delay:.1s}.sv2-auth-delay-2{animation-delay:.15s}.sv2-auth-delay-3{animation-delay:.25s}.sv2-auth-delay-4{animation-delay:.35s}.sv2-auth-delay-5{animation-delay:.5s}.sv2-auth-delay-6{animation-delay:.6s}.sv2-auth-delay-7{animation-delay:.7s}.sv2-auth-delay-8{animation-delay:.75s}@keyframes sv2-auth-bar-grow{to{width:var(--target-w)}}.sv2-auth-bar-grow{width:0;animation:sv2-auth-bar-grow 1.2s cubic-bezier(.16,1,.3,1) 1.2s both}@keyframes sv2-auth-fade-up{0%{opacity:0;transform:translateY(24px) scale(.98)}to{opacity:1;transform:translateY(0) scale(1)}}.sv2-auth-entrance{opacity:0;animation:sv2-auth-fade-up .9s cubic-bezier(.16,1,.3,1) var(--delay,0s) both}@keyframes sv2-auth-star-pulse{0%,to{opacity:.7;transform:scale(1)}50%{opacity:1;transform:scale(1.15)}}.sv2-auth-split{display:flex;min-height:100vh;min-height:100dvh}.sv2-auth-left{width:55%;padding:48px 64px;overflow:hidden}.sv2-auth-left,.sv2-auth-right{position:relative;display:flex;flex-direction:column;justify-content:center}.sv2-auth-right{width:45%;align-items:center;padding:48px 40px;background:var(--sv2-w,#FFFFFF)}.sv2-auth-right-inner{width:100%;max-width:420px}.sv2-auth-input{height:48px;background:#f4f3ee;border:1.5px solid rgba(40,14,140,.06);border-radius:10px;font-size:14px;color:var(--sv2-d,#07021a);padding:0 16px;transition:all .2s cubic-bezier(.22,1,.36,1);outline:none;width:100%;font-family:var(--bb-font-body)}.sv2-auth-input::placeholder{color:#b8b0d8}.sv2-auth-input:focus{border-color:var(--sv2-b,#280e8c);background:#fff;box-shadow:0 0 0 3px rgba(40,14,140,.06)}.sv2-auth-label{font-family:var(--bb-font-mono);font-size:10px;font-weight:500;text-transform:uppercase;letter-spacing:.16em;color:var(--sv2-g5,#8c8ba0);margin-bottom:8px;display:block}.sv2-auth-divider{position:relative;display:flex;align-items:center;margin:20px 0}.sv2-auth-divider:before{content:"";flex:1;height:1px;background:linear-gradient(90deg,transparent,rgba(40,14,140,.1),transparent)}.sv2-auth-divider span{padding:0 16px;font-size:12px;color:var(--sv2-g5,#8c8ba0);background:var(--sv2-w,#FFFFFF)}.sv2-auth-divider:after{content:"";flex:1;height:1px;background:linear-gradient(90deg,transparent,rgba(40,14,140,.1),transparent)}.sv2-auth-google{display:flex;align-items:center;justify-content:center;gap:10px;width:100%;height:48px;background:#f4f3ee;border:1.5px solid rgba(40,14,140,.06);border-radius:10px;font-family:var(--bb-font-body);font-size:14px;font-weight:500;color:var(--sv2-d,#07021a);cursor:pointer;transition:all .2s cubic-bezier(.22,1,.36,1)}.sv2-auth-google:hover{background:#edeae0;border-color:rgba(40,14,140,.12)}.sv2-auth-google:disabled{opacity:.6;cursor:not-allowed}@media (max-width:1023px){.sv2-auth-split{flex-direction:column}.sv2-auth-left{width:100%;padding:32px 24px 24px;min-height:auto}.sv2-auth-right{width:100%;padding:32px 24px 48px;flex:1}.sv2-auth-right-inner{max-width:480px}}